Background

At Bayer, we’re always looking to support new technologies and creative approaches to develop more effective treatments for diseases. If you're an early- to mid-stage life science start-up developing innovative approaches to advance human health, then Bayer Co.Lab Kobe can offer you the dynamic atmosphere you need to succeed.

Located in the heart of one of Japan’s largest biomedical innovation clusters, Bayer Co.Lab Kobe leverages Bayer’s extensive pharmaceutical expertise and global network to help translate ideas into impact, providing startups with access to top-notch laboratory facilities, collaborative work areas, and mentorship from Bayer’s global and local teams. The facility is designed for essential R&D in molecular and cell biology, offers dedicated support to help startups engage with both Japanese and international markets, and fosters a vibrant community of entrepreneurs and scientists.

Startups applying for this opportunity can be based anywhere in the world but must be willing to carry out part or all of their operations onsite in Kobe, Japan, if selected. Visa sponsorship is not available.

What we're looking for

Areas of interest
We're interested in startups focused on areas including:
  • Cardiovascular & Renal, including adjacent indications with high unmet medical need: Treatment opportunities for sub-population of heart and kidney diseases and acute organ injuries
  • Oncology: Treatment opportunities for solid tumors, disease-biomarker linkage or genetical alterations leading to better efficacy or safety
  • Cell & Gene Therapy: Treatment opportunities in neurology & rare diseases, innovative DDS and manufacturing technologies
Startup location
  • Accepting applications from startups based in all countries
Stage of funding
We're looking for startups at the following stages:
  • Pre-seed
  • Seed
  • Series A
  • Series B
Acceptable technology readiness levels (TRL)
We're looking for startups with solutions in the following TRL range:
Levels 3-7
What we can offer you
Benefits:
Networking
Build lasting relationships with Bayer teams and fellow innovators in Japan and beyond. Be part of a growing global Bayer Co.Lab startup community and tap into Japan’s vibrant biomedical ecosystem through curated events, partner introductions, and access to academic collaborators.
Market Access
Get tailored support to explore entry into the Japanese healthcare and biotech markets. Through Bayer’s local presence and strong academic relationships, startups gain facilitated access to Japan-based partners, institutions, and regulatory insights, bridging the gap between global innovation and the Japanese ecosystem.
Exposure
Raise your visibility within Bayer and across Japan’s biotech community. Startups may be featured through Bayer Co.Lab channels at key milestones and benefit from Bayer’s outreach efforts across Japan’s startup, academic, and pharma innovation scenes.
Facilities and Services
Bayer Co.Lab Kobe offers fully subsidized lab and office space, allowing startups to focus on innovation. Make use of modern wet labs designed to support molecular and cell biology R&D. Benefit from flexible usage, shared amenities, and a startup-friendly atmosphere right in the heart of Kobe’s biomedical innovation cluster.
Expertise
Take part in a company-specific mentoring program that connects you with experts from Bayer’s local and global R&D, BD&L, and commercial teams. Receive insights on scientific strategy, development pathways, and business planning. The program also fosters connections with leading Japanese universities and researchers for collaborative potential.
